Хорошо, начнем — хотите научиться программировать на C/C++, и вы хотите точно знать, что должны сделать. Не откладывайте на завтра то, что можно сделать прямо сейчас. Если вы колеблетесь и не знаете, что делать дальше, тогда вам сюда.
- Установка компилятора С/C++, для того, чтобы вы смогли запустить свою программу.
- Начните читать статьи по С++ на нашем сайте.
- Пройти тестирование.
- Решение возникших проблем в программировании.
Вы также можете начать изучать C/С++ по книге. Рекомендуемые книги для начинающих, Вы можете найти тут. Если у вас возникли проблемы, взгляните на следующие статьи:
- 5 самых распространённых проблем начинающих программистов, и способы их решения
- 5 способов ускорить процесс обучения программированию
Получайте последнюю информацию, для этого подпишитесь на рассылку новостей cppstudio.com по электронной почте.
Далее на странице приведены ответы на некоторые наиболее распространенные вопросы начинающих программистов языков C/С++.
Что такое C (Си)? Что такое С++ (Си++)? В чем разница?
CИ является языком программирования, первоначально разработанный для развивающихся операционных систем Unix. Это мощный язык низкого уровня, но ему не хватает многих современных и полезных конструкций. C++ — это новый язык, основанный на C, который в свою очередь дополняет большинство современных языков программирования.
В принципе, С++ поддерживает все аспекты языка Си, давая новые возможности для программистов, которые облегчают процесс программирования, давая возможность писать полезные и сложные программы.
Например, Си++ позволяет легче управлять памятью и добавляет несколько функций, благодаря объектно-ориентированному программированию. ООП в основном облегчает работу программистов, так как не надо думать о мельчайших деталях, программист сосредоточен на решении основной задачи.
Итак, для чего C++ используется?
C + + представляет собой мощный универсальный язык программирования. Он может быть использован для создания небольших программ или больших приложений. С++ используется для написания CGI скриптов, также на С++ с лёгкостью создаются DOS программы. C++ позволяет создавать практически любые программы, какие только могут вам понадобиться. Подробнее о языке программирования С++ читайте здесь.
Как научиться программировать на C++?
Никаких специальных знаний, необходимых для изучения C++ не надо. Если вы самостоятельно хотите научиться программировать, в этом вам помогут: электронные учебники или книги. Есть много бесплатных обучающих онлайн-ресурсов, в том числе — cppstudio.com, некоторые из них не требуют предыдущего опыта программирования. Вы также можете выбрать книги по программированию на нашем сайте.
Читая учебник или книгу, часто бывает полезно в компиляторе набирать код программы вручную, не копируя. Ввод кода вручную поможет вам запомнить синтаксис языка, познакомит вас с общей структурой программы и с использованием общих команд. После запуска примера программы, убедившись в том, что вы понимаете, как работает код — вы должны экспериментировать с ним: играть с программой и проверить свои собственные идеи. Увидев, какие изменения вызывают те или иные части кода, вы шаг за шагом узнаете о программировании.
Для того, чтобы запустить код программы на С или C++, вам понадобится компилятор. Компилятор преобразует исходный код в исполняемый файл. Подробно о процессе компиляции вы можете прочитать тут.
Можете ли вы помочь мне выбрать компилятор?
Однозначно, для начинающих — Code::Blocks рекомендуемый нами, бесплатный и простой в использовании компилятор под ОС Windows. Для Linux — g++, gcc или Qt. Все эти ссылки помогут вам приступить к программированию.
Комментарии
_SoUnD_
а для чайника VISUAL STUDIO нормально или нет?
anti-traspirante
адмен кросва
Steklo
Почему у меня выводит на экран предыдущее а не новое? На 2х компиляторах Code Blocks и Microsoft C++, что это может быть?
Steklo
Всё, вроде всё нормально, это по всей видимости у меня ПК так работает, вирусы или ещё какая-то беда.
admin
Думаю дело в том, что вы построили проект, а потом изменили код и нажали кнопку запуска проекта, но сам проект не перестроили. Поэтому запускается старая версия.